The Bombardier web page says that a V-220 engine (their next
generation offering for the 200 hp crowd will weigh 419 pounds (see
http://www.vaircraftengines.com/en/t...Data_v-220.asp).
That's for the whole 'package', who's contents are listed at
http://www.vaircraftengines.com/en/thePackage.asp.
TCM TSIO-520-NB, rated at 335 HP for takeoff, 412 lbs. dry, includes
turbocharger and exhaust.
Is this much more than the standard Lycoming/Continental?
Also, the V-220 is supposed to get .42 lbs/hp-hour. How does
this compare to the standard aircraft engines?
TCM TSIO-520-NB at 75% power/251 HP, 18.5 GPH/108 Lb/hr, = .43 lbs/hp-hour.
